After navigating their way through the hellfire of the NCAA Tournament, the Duke Blue Devils are once again champions of college basketball. It wasn’t an easy road, but the Blue Devils once again showed why they’re the powerhouse they’ve been for so many years with their first national championship since 2010 and their third since 2001.
As a result of the win, Nike is getting out in the frontlines to offer up some pretty cool swag for Duke fans to wear and honor this most recent title by Coach K and the Blue Devils.
The shirts were teased before the game, but only one of them remain relevant and those are the ones that belong to the Duke Blue Devils.

The shirts for Wisconsin looked cool as well, with the red accenting the black background rather than the Duke blue — but those shirts are already on their way to a third world country that will be further confused about American sports champions.
Duke earned their title, and not in just the traditional sense of making it through the madness. They managed to win against a Wisconsin team that had come together over the years and did so with freshman guards leading the way. That’s impressive, and it shows just how great of a coach that Mike Krzyzewski is.
There’s no saying what the future holds for Duke or Wisconsin, but the title game was an instant classic and Duke fans will be wearing these Nike shirts with pride for a very long time.
